PENGEMBANGAN SISTEM KEAMANAN UNTUK E-COMMERCE


Oleh : I Gusti Ngurah Indra Saputra
dibuat pada :
Fakultas/Jurusan : Fakultas Teknik/Teknologi Informasi

Kata Kunci :
e-commerce, sistem keamanan, transaksi elektronik, enkripsi, RC6, Base64, RSA

Abstrak :
Setiap kegiatan yang dijalankan selalu berhubungan dengan teknologi, tetapi ketika teknologi itu dimanfaatkan, banyak juga akibat yang kurang baik yang bisa didapatkan oleh pengguna. Salah satu kegiatan yang melibatkan teknologi adalah melakukan transaksi perdagangan yang dikenal sebagai e-commerce. E-commerce adalah mekanisme elektronik yang fokus pada transaksi bisnis berbasis individu dengan menggunakan internet sebagai media pertukaran barang atau jasa baik antara dua buah institusi (business to business) maupun ke pelanggan langsung (business to consumer). E-commerce mempermudah proses transaksi antara produsen dengan konsumen, namun ada resiko atau kerugian jika kita melakukan transaksi pada e-commerce, yaitu masalah keamanan. Penelitian ini dilakukan untuk mengatasi permasalahan tersebut dengan mengadopsi sistem enkripsi RC6 untuk pengamanan data, sistem Base64 untuk meng-encode data yang diamankan, dan sistem enkripsi RSA untuk mengamankan kunci RC6 yang digunakan untuk mengamankan data transaksi sehingga data tersebut bisa ditransmisikan melalui jaringan. Sistem yang dibuat adalah sistem pembelanjaan e-commerce yang telah umum digunakan namun dilengkapi penambahan sistem keamanan berbasis RC6 yang akan mengamankan semua data, encoding berbasis Base64 untuk membuat data tersebut bisa ditransmisikan, dan sistem keamanan berbasis RSA untuk mengamankan kunci RC6. Sistem keamanan pada e-commerce ini segera mengamankan data setelah para pengguna (khususnya para pembeli) meng-klik tombol submit, sehingga data telah diamankan sebelum data mulai dikirim ke server. Sistem ini dirancang agar data bisa di-enkripsi oleh sisi client dan data tersebut bisa di-dekripsi kembali di sisi server, sehingga data yang mengalir dalam lalu lintas jaringan selalu dalam kondisi aman dari orang yang tidak berhak saat dikirim. Pengujian ini menggunakan 2 komputer, satu komputer bertindak sebagai server dan komputer lainnya bertindak sebagai client. Kedua komputer terhubung antara satu komputer dengan komputer lainnya menggunakan kabel jaringan cross. Bahasa pemrograman web yang digunakan untuk sistem keamanan e-commerce menggunakan bahasa PHP untuk sisi server dan bahasa JavaScript dengan bantuan library dari jQuery untuk sisi client. Proses penyadapan transmisi data menggunakan aplikasi Wireshark yang disadap dari sisi client.

File :
, Cover , Lembar Pengesahan , Daftar Isi, Abstrak, BAB I , BAB II , BAB III , BAB IV , BAB V , Daftar Pustaka Halaman belakang lainnya ,